1876 og Image2c Carmine, Ty. II, Coil (491). Pair, radiant color and detailed impression, attractive margins and centering, right stamp with small thin spot

VERY FINE APPEARING PAIR OF THE RARE 2-CENT TYPE II PERF 10 HORIZONTAL COIL ON UNWATERMARKED PAPER.

Unlike most other issues, the horizontal coil is actually scarcer than the vertical coil. It was in production for only a short period of time before being replaced by the Type III, Scott 492.

With 2013 P.F. certificate. (Image)
